私は本番環境のAPIゲートウェイをKubernetesに移行するプロジェクトを複数担当してきました。公式APIや他のリレーサービスからHolySheep AIへ移行する際、コンテナ化によって可用性とコスト効率の両立が実現できます。本稿では実際のプロジェクトで検証したKubernetes上へのHolySheep API中転站デプロイ手順、移行プレイブック、ロールバック計画を詳しく解説します。
HolySheep API中転站とは
HolySheep API中転站は、複数のLLMプロバイダーのAPIを統一的なエンドポイント経由でアクセス可能にするプロキシサービス です。Kubernetes上で動作させることで、自动スケーリング、高可用性、ロールリングアップデートといった本番環境必需的機能を確保できます。レート制限の厳格な適用、ログ記録、認証管理もコンテナレベルで一元管理可能です。
向いている人・向いていない人
| 向いている人 | 向いていない人 |
|---|---|
| 月間のLLM APIコストが500ドル以上 | 個人開発者で低コスト不重要 |
| 複数モデル混在のアーキテクチャ | 単一モデル専用用途 |
| 可用性99.9%以上が必要 | 開発・テスト環境の構築のみ |
| チームでAPIキーを管理したい | 個人利用で十分 |
| 中国本土からの決済が必要 | 国際クレジットカード保有者 |
価格とROI
HolySheepの料金体系は明確に競争優位性があります。以下に公式APIとのコスト比較を示します。
| モデル | 公式価格($8/MTok) | HolySheep($8/MTok) | 節約率 |
|---|---|---|---|
| GPT-4.1 | $8.00 | $8.00 + ¥1=$1 | 為替差益85% |
| Claude Sonnet 4.5 | $15.00 | $15.00 + ¥1=$1 | 為替差益85% |
| Gemini 2.5 Flash | $2.50 | $2.50 + ¥1=$1 | 為替差益85% |
| DeepSeek V3.2 | $0.42 | $0.42 + ¥1=$1 | 為替差益85% |
月次ROI試算(事例):
- 月間消費量:1,000万トークン
- DeepSeek V3.2中心のワークロード
- 公式API費用:$4,200/月(@¥7.3/$1)
- HolySheep費用:$4,200/月(@¥1/$1)
- 日本円換算での節約額:約26,460円/月
HolySheepを選ぶ理由
私は複数のリレーサービスを比較検討した結果、以下の理由でHolySheep AIを選択しました。
- 為替差による85%節約:円の為替レートでAPIキーをチャージ可能。日本開発者にとって最大の高コスト�
- WeChat Pay・Alipay対応:中国本土の開発者でも簡単に決済可能
- <50msレイテンシ:プロキシ経由でも体感できない遅延
- 登録ボーナス:初回登録で無料クレジット付与
- 複数モデル対応:GPT、Claude、Gemini、DeepSeekを単一エンドポイントで呼び出し可能
前提条件と環境構成
本ガイドは以下の環境を想定しています。
- Kubernetes 1.28以上(kubectl、helm3対応)
- Helm 3.14以上
- ストレージ:PVCまたはEmptyDir
- Ingress Controller(nginx-ingressまたはtraefik)
# バージョン確認
kubectl version --client
Client Version: v1.28.0
helm version
v3.14.0+gc86e3a7
Kubernetes Manifestによるデプロイ
ConfigMapの設定
APIキーマネジメントとベースURLをConfigMapで一元管理します。機密情報はSecretで分離してください。
# holy-sheep-config.yaml
apiVersion: v1
kind: ConfigMap
metadata:
name: holy-sheep-config
namespace: holy-sheep
data:
BASE_URL: "https://api.holysheep.ai/v1"
LOG_LEVEL: "info"
RATE_LIMIT_PER_MINUTE: "100"
CORS_ALLOWED_ORIGINS: "*"
TIMEOUT_SECONDS: "120"
---
apiVersion: v1
kind: Secret
metadata:
name: holy-sheep-secrets
namespace: holy-sheep
type: Opaque
stringData:
HOLYSHEEP_API_KEY: "YOUR_HOLYSHEEP_API_KEY"
UPSTREAM_API_KEY: "sk-your-upstream-key"
Deployment構成
# holy-sheep-deployment.yaml
apiVersion: apps/v1
kind: Deployment
metadata:
name: holy-sheep-proxy
namespace: holy-sheep
labels:
app: holy-sheep-proxy
version: v1
spec:
replicas: 3
selector:
matchLabels:
app: holy-sheep-proxy
template:
metadata:
labels:
app: holy-sheep-proxy
version: v1
spec:
containers:
- name: proxy